DEPARTMENT OF VETERANS AFFAIRS
Advisory Committee on Minority Veterans, Notice of Meeting
The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) gives notice under the
Federal Advisory Committee Act, 5 U.S.C.
[[Page 59327]]
Ch.10, that the Advisory Committee on Minority Veterans will meet
virtually on January 14, 2026. The meeting sessions will begin and end
as follows:

This meeting is open to the public.
The Committee on Minority Veterans advises the Secretary of
Veterans Affairs with respect to the administration of benefits by the
Department for Veterans who are minority group members, by reviewing
reports and studies on compensation, health care, rehabilitation,
outreach, and other benefits and services administered by the
Department.
On January 14, 2026, the Committee will receive briefings and
updates from the Office of Health Equity, Veterans Benefits
Administration, National Cemetery Administration, Veterans Experience
Office, Office of Rural Health, and Office of Survivor Assistance.
The Committee will receive public comments on January 14, from 4:45
p.m. to 5:15 p.m. The comment period may end sooner if no comments are
presented or they are exhausted before the end time. Individuals who
speak are invited to submit a 1-2-page summary of their comments at the
time of the meeting for inclusion in the official meeting record.
